The Lincoln Golden Lions will head out on the road to  challenge  the Grove City Greyhounds at 5:00  p.m.  on Wednesday.
 On Monday, Lincoln came up short against Westerville Central  and fell  12-8.
  Landon Ringhiser was a  force to be reckoned with on the mound despite the final result: he  struck out seven batters over  five innings while giving up just one earned  (and one unearned) run off   four  hits. He has been consistent recently: he hasn't  pitched less than five  innings in seven consecutive pitching appearances.
 At the plate,  Nick Wieland was cooking despite his team's loss,   scoring a  run while going 1-for-4. The team also got some help courtesy of  Dessmond Higgins, who  scored a  run while going 1-for-3.
 Meanwhile, Grove City had already won seven in a row (a stretch where they outscored their opponents by an average of 3.9 runs), and they went ahead and made it eight on Monday. They blew past the Panthers 20-0. Grove City's hitters stepped up their game for this one, as that was the most  runs they've scored all season.
 Lincoln's loss dropped their record down to 9-9. As for Grove City, their victory was  their fifth straight on the road, which  pushed their record up to 17-3.
